How old do you have to be to rent a car in Cala Llombards?
You'll need to be 21 and over to pick up the keys to a rental vehicle in Cala Llombards. Be aware that young drivers may be restricted to renting from a few car classes, such as compact, economy and medium size. Higher age limits usually apply for premium and specialty vehicles. Additionally, most outlets will charge an additional fee for young renters. Look up the rules before clicking the book button and factor any extra fees into your budget.
What do you need to rent a car in Cala Llombards?
Generally, all you'll need is a driver's licence and credit card in your name when collecting the vehicle. Proof of coverage may also be needed if you'd like to opt out of the company's insurance plan. Rules often differ between rental providers, so be sure to read the fine print.
What side of the road do you drive on in Cala Llombards?
In Cala Llombards and around Spain, people drive on the right side of the road. While this is the same as in the U.S, you'll need to be mindful of any different driving rules.
